Minyan for Ashkenazim A person who is still in the midst of the Shemoneh Esrei prayer (Mincha) when the congregation has already reached Tachanun, in an Ashkenazi minyan. 1. A person who hears the Thirteen Attributes and is still in the Amidah prayer with personal requests, how should he act? Should he respond? 2. Should he stand on his toes twice when the name of God is mentioned?
Answer
Shalom Rav
In the midst of the Shemoneh Esrei, one does not respond to the Thirteen Attributes, and there is no need to stand on one's toes.
